APG Workforce are currently seeking a
**RTW/Injury Management Coordinator** to oversee a large poultry processing facility based in Wingfield.
This role will be responsible for implementing the Injury Management / Return to Work Program, supporting workers as they recover at work and assisting the business to meet their obligations as required under workers compensation legislation.
**Responsibilities include but are not limited**:
- Liaising with all relevant parties involved in the treatment and rehabilitation of injured workers and the coordination with the site for the safe return to work of injured workers.
- Advise and assist in meeting statutory compliance in those areas of responsibility.
- Advise Managers/Supervisors in relation to injury management legislation to ensure that all measures being taken are done so in a compliant and cohesive manner.
- Manage all injury management related matters, ensuring that employees are supported throughout the life of their injury in a manner which is collaborative and ensures that they can return to the workplace in the quickest possible timeframe.
- Manage data within the Workers Compensation databases to ensure they are maintained with accurate and timely information for the proactive management of both safety and injuries within the workplace.
- Preparing, monitoring and reviewing a recover at work plan (in consultation with key parties) that documents the worker’s capacity and the duties available
- Liaising with external stakeholders, such as the nominated treating doctor, insurer, treatment providers, union and workplace rehabilitation provider, where required.
- Working in conjunction with the National Injury Management Coordinator to actively manage the Workers Compensation claims and associated rehabilitation programs.
- Coordinate and attend, where possible, NTD and specialist reviews with injured workers.
- Involved in WHS projects, as required
**Critical Skills and Experience Required**
- Return to Work Coordinator Certification or related industry experience and training
- 3+ years work experience in injury management
- Strong stakeholder engagement
- Effective communication skills at all levels of the organization
- Empathy towards injured workers
- Ability to liaise with all key stake holders - workers, medical professionals, insurers and management.
- The ability to think and solve problems - consider, analyse and develop solutions to barriers to recovery at work
- The ability to consult with and influence stakeholders - collaborate with others and value their contribution
- Negotiation and conflict resolution - gain consensus and commitment from others and resolve issues and conflicts
